Visualization of specimen injection to water free surface and numerical simulation

  • 1. Shonan Institute of Technology, Fujisawa, Kanagawa (Japan)

Description

In the study, the specimen injection to water free surface was visualized and numerical simulation was analyzed by the 3D code of moving particle with Lagrange method. As the result, the specimen accompanied air cavity during the high velocity, then the cavity detached from the specimen in the low velocity. The simulation showed pressure quasi-color contour near the block under surface, then it revealed that high pressure occurred in the very short duration of 1 millisecond, as well as the tensile stress exceeded allowable stress of the concrete block.
